Classic Warmth Meets Cinematic Power
Trinity Electric Pipe Organ by Soundiron delivers the rich, expressive tone of a vintage Rodgers electro-acoustic church organ, recorded in the beautifully resonant Trinity Lutheran Church in Ohio. Blending traditional pipe organ character with modern flexibility, this instrument is tailor-made for composers working in film, ambient, worship, or experimental music.
With 11 organ stops, percussion elements, ambient sound design presets, and full mic blending, Trinity gives you everything from majestic cathedral power to atmospheric textures—all packed in a highly customizable Kontakt interface.
Key Features
- 11 Classic Organ Stops
Including Rohrflöte, Hautbois, Plein Jeu, Block Flöte, Gemshorn, and more - 3 Bass Pedal Stops + 3 Percussion Articulations
Tubular chimes, Zimbelstern bells, and bell plucks - Multiple Mic Perspectives
Close stereo, wide hall stereo, and mono speaker mic for detailed realism - 20 Designed Ambience & FX Presets
Pads, drones, and cinematic textures crafted from organ source material - Advanced Sound Design Tools
4 customizable layers with filters, LFOs, envelopes, pitch shaping, arpeggiator, and variable vibrato - 27 FX Modules + Convolution Reverb
Includes delays, distortion, amp sims, EQs, and over 40 impulse responses - Compact & Flexible
Only 3.18 GB installed, with Kontakt 6.6+ and Decent Sampler versions included
